Book Description

May 1999 965229182X 978-9652291820 illustrated edition
This is the story of a unique and crucial chapter of Jewish history that has until now been kept in the closet. This book is an attempt to shed light on Peter Bergson as a man of courage and vision who stood against the tide of passivity at the most desperate moment in Jewish history in two thousand years.

Editorial Reviews

Review

Louis Rapoport has left us a touching, passionate and well-documented account of the little-known efforts of Hillel Kook, a.k.a. Peter Bergson, and his small band of allies to save the Jews of the Holocaust at a time when the American government and the American Jewish establishment too often closed their eyes. -- Glenn Frankel, Pulitzer Prize-winning author, The Washington Post

About the Author

A writer and editor for the Jerusalem Post, Louis Rapoport has authored 6 books on Jewish topics ranging from the Ethiopian exodus to the Intifadah. His books include The Lost Jews (Stein and Day Publishers) and Redemption Song (Harcourt, Brace and Jovanovich), both dealing with the exodus of Ethiopian Jewry to Israel. He also wrote Confrontations, Israeli Life in the Year of the Uprising (Quinlan Press); Stalin's War Against the Jews (The Free Press) and co-authored Anatoly and Avital Shcharansky, The Journey Home (Harcourt, Brace and Jovanovich). A loving husband and father of four, Louis Rapoport died in 1991. Shake Heaven and Earth is his legacy.

5.0 out of 5 stars A tribute to an unsung hero, May 17, 2000
This review is from: Shake Heaven & Earth: Peter Bergson and the Struggle to Rescue the Jews of Europe (Hardcover)
The holocaust was a historical event beyond comprehension, not only because it was the largest planned genocide in recorded history. After reading the historical studies dealing with the holocaust, one must arrive at a very disturbing, pessimistic, and hopeless conclusion about humanity: If the whole world actively participated with the Nazis in the execution of the "final solution" for the Jews, the Nazis could not have done a better jon than what they did. The main event that stopped the extermination of the Jews was the military victory over Germany and its allies (Hungary, Rumania, etc). But this was a byproduct of the war, not a mission. With few exceptions (one such exception is the topic of SHAKE HEAVEN AND HELL), Great Britain, the United States, and the Soviet Union not only refused to consider any plan to save the doomed Jews, but they did their best to hinder efforts of rescue. This included not only the leaders of the Allies during the war such as Franklin Roosevelt and the State Department, Winston Churchill and the Foreign Office, and the Soviet leaders, but also most of the Zionist-socialist Jewish leaders in the U.S. such as Stephen wise and Nahum Goldman. Louis Rapoport made a major contribution in SHAKE HEAVEN AND HELL, which is a tribute to an unsung hero, Hiller Kook (alias Peter Bergson). With a small band of young Palestinian Jews (loosely affiliated with the Irgun) Bergson managed to enlist the support of wide segments of the American public to put pressure on Roosevelt to do something about the Nazi massacres. This included congressmen, senators, various organizations, writers, and others. Some of the above individuals were household names in the 1940's such as Ben Hecht, Guy Gillette, Randolph Hearst, LaGuardia, Herbert Hoover, and Will Rogers Jr. Their public relations campaigns finally pair off in early 1944 (too little, too late) with the creation of the War Refugee Board which has been credited with the saving of approximately 200,000 Jews from the German ovens. Much of the above activities of Bergson and his group have been described in several books, such as David Wyman's THE ABANDONMENT OF THE JEWS, and in David Morrison's HEROES, UNTIHEROES AND THE HOLOCAUST. The unique contribution of Rapoport is that SHAKE HEAVEN AND HELL presents a chronological account of Peter Bergson activities, and the humiliations that he and his friends had to endure, mainly from the "recognized" Jewish leaders of the time such as Stephen Wise, Nahum Goldman, and Abba Silver. These individuals, in cohorts with Chaim Weizmann, Ben Gurion, Moshe shertok and other fanatical labor Zionists did everything they could to discredit Bergson and his activities due to their timidity and ghetto mentality.
